AMD vrijgegeven aanvullende specificaties SSE5 instructies 47



Volgens buitenlandse rapporten, AMD vereist ontwikkelaars te overwegen hoe zij de nieuwe instructies te gebruiken om de snelheid van de software te verbeteren. Deze nieuwe instructies worden weergegeven in AMD introduceerde in 2009 een nieuwe processor.

Deze nieuwe instructies zal vereenvoudigen ontwikkelaars te schrijven voor de afbeelding te blokkeren, foto's en een grotere kleurruimte audio-effecten, zoals dubbeltelling code methode.

Bulldozer code op basis van AMD 64 位 toekomstige x86-processors zullen begrijpen de uitgebreide instructie set. AMD om de instructie set bekend als SSE5. AMD op donderdag (30 augustus) een bericht uitgebracht, de ontwikkelaars ingevoerd SSE5 specificatie.

Elke nieuwe instructie zal gebruik maken van een bepaald deel van de instructie verwerking van gegevens. Deze functie heet "SIMD" (een instructie, meerdere gegevens). In 1999, Intel x86 instructieset te stijgen in de eerste SSE (enkele instructie meerdere gegevens extensie) instructies, en sindsdien meerdere generaties van een grotere instructieset. Intel uitgebracht in april van dit jaar, de laatste SSE4 programmering referentie.

AMD processors voor ondersteuning van Intel in zijn instructie set extensies zijn over het algemeen achter bij Intel. AMD hoopt te lanceren SSE5 instructieset voor ontwikkelaars en software kopers hebben extra reden om AMD-processors van Intel in plaats van producten te kiezen.

SSE5 instructieset om vaart te zetten achter de uitvoering van de interne snelheid te verhogen, zei 47 nieuwe basisinstructies. Een soort bekend als "vermenigvuldig-add-accumuleren '(te vermenigvuldigen met cumulatief) richtlijn stelt ontwikkelaars in staat te aggregeren het aantal dubbeltellingen dezelfde operatie resultaten niet direct respectievelijk te verhogen, wat resulteert in verbeterde beeldweergave, of gebruikt worden om 3D geluid te creëren effect rekensnelheid. Een andere opdracht die ontwikkelaars toelaat om zich te vermenigvuldigen van de inhoud van twee registers, worden de resultaten opgeslagen in de registers in de derde. Dit 3-instructie computing kan besparen ontwikkelaars een aantal registers in de verwerkingstijd van de gegevens.

Echter, als de software kopers van deze instructies om de voordelen van betere prestaties te krijgen, ontwikkelaars nodig hebben om de code-editor en andere software tools om deze instructies gebruik te optimaliseren. Nu gepubliceerd door SSE5 instructieset specificatie, AMD hoopt in 2009, vóór de lancering van de eerste bulldozer chip fabrikanten tool om te werken met sommige redacteuren noodzaak om een deel van de informatie te gebruiken.